Understanding the RICS Level 2 Survey

The RICS Level 2 Survey, formerly known as the HomeBuyer Report, is the most popular choice for properties in reasonable condition. Our inspectors conduct a thorough visual inspection of all accessible areas of the property, examining the overall condition and identifying any defects that might affect the value or safety of the home. Unlike a basic valuation, this survey digs deeper into the property's structure, highlighting issues that may not be immediately obvious to the untrained eye. We examine walls, floors, ceilings, roofs, and the property's exposed timber elements, checking for signs of damp, rot, structural movement, and other common issues.

Our report uses a traffic light system to clearly rate each element of the property - green for good condition, amber for requiring attention, and red for requiring urgent repair. This makes it easy to understand which issues need immediate attention and which are less critical. What Our Surveyors Check in Llandybie Properties

Our inspectors examine every accessible element of the property during the Level 2 survey. We start with the external walls, looking for cracks, signs of movement, and rendering issues that are common in properties across Carmarthenshire. The roof receives particular attention - we check the tiles or slates, flashings, and chimney condition. Flat roofs, where present, are examined for signs of ponding or deterioration that could lead to leaks. Our surveyors have seen various roof types in the area, from traditional slate roofs on period properties to modern tiled roofs on newer builds.

Inside the property, we assess the condition of floors, ceilings, and walls, checking for signs of damp which can be an issue in older properties and those with inadequate ventilation. We examine the condition of joinery items including skirting boards, door frames, and stairs where applicable. The survey includes inspection of exposed timber elements for signs of rot or insect damage, and we check the condition of bathroom and kitchen fittings. In older Llandybie properties, particularly those with solid walls, damp assessment is especially important as these properties are more susceptible to moisture ingress.

Services such as plumbing, electrical wiring, and heating systems receive visual inspection to identify any obvious defects or safety concerns. While we don't test behind walls or undertake invasive investigations, our experienced surveyors can identify many issues through careful visual assessment. For the semi-detached and terraced properties common in Llandybie, we also check the condition of shared elements and any boundaries. We note the condition of outbuildings and garages where present, as these can reveal additional maintenance requirements.

Our surveyors pay particular attention to areas specific to Carmarthenshire properties, including the condition of traditional stonework found in converted chapels and period homes. We check for any signs of movement or settlement that might indicate structural issues, and we assess the overall integrity of the property's construction. The report will highlight any areas requiring specialist attention from structural engineers or other professionals.

The Level 2 Survey Process Explained

Understanding what happens during your survey helps you prepare and get the most from the inspection. Our surveyor will arrive at the property at the arranged time and introduce themselves before beginning the examination. They'll need access to all areas of the property, including the roof space if accessible and any outbuildings. It's helpful if someone can provide access and answer any questions about the property's history. If you're unable to attend, you can arrange for a representative to be present.

The inspection is non-invasive - we examine what's visible without removing plaster or dismantling structures. Our surveyor will take photographs and detailed notes throughout the process. They will check the condition of all accessible elements, from the roof down to the foundations where visible. After the inspection, you'll receive your comprehensive report within 3-5 working days, delivered electronically with a summary of key findings at the start for easy reference. The detailed report includes photographs of any issues discovered, making it simple to understand exactly what work may be required.

Do I need a Level 2 survey for a new build property in Llandybie?

While new build properties typically have fewer issues than older homes, a Level 2 survey can still identify construction defects, snagging issues, or problems with fixtures and fittings. Even in newer developments, our survey provides valuable documentation of the property's condition at the time of purchase. We check everything from window seals to drainage, ensuring your new home meets expected standards. This documentation can be valuable for addressing any issues with the developer after completion.

Can a Level 2 survey identify damp issues in Llandybie properties?

Yes, our surveyors visually check for signs of damp throughout the property, including walls, floors, and ceilings. We use moisture meters where appropriate and identify potential causes of dampness. For older properties in Llandybie, particularly those with solid walls or period features like the converted chapels and Victorian vicarages found in the area, damp assessment is an important part of the inspection. We look for both visible signs of damp and conditions that might promote damp growth in the future.
